社区
硬件设计
帖子详情
新人求助 stm32 mdk5编译的问题
ftstic
2017-01-22 10:38:18
如图
工程里是有这个头文件的,但是打个感叹号
编译能通过,也没有错。我想请问这到底是怎么回事
还有另外一个问题,就是在工程设置的时候,C/C++ 里的define,我要如何知道需要添加什么宏定义啊
...全文
419
2
打赏
收藏
新人求助 stm32 mdk5编译的问题
如图 工程里是有这个头文件的,但是打个感叹号 编译能通过,也没有错。我想请问这到底是怎么回事 还有另外一个问题,就是在工程设置的时候,C/C++ 里的define,我要如何知道需要添加什么宏定义啊
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
2 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
ftstic
2017-01-23
打赏
举报
回复
谢谢,是这个问题。但是为什么我用RTE直接新建的工程还需要手动添加这个头文件的路径啊,另一个头文件stm32f10x_conf.h也是。而且目前遇到的只有这两个头文件需要,请问是为什么啊。 还有请麻烦帮我看下一楼的第二个问题吧。一般要设置的是什么方面的宏定义。
fly 100%
2017-01-23
打赏
举报
回复
index 没做或者就是路径没有加到编辑器的path 里面无法跳转过去
从51到ARM之
STM32
完全学习-朱有鹏老师单片机系列视频课程第3季专题
《从51到ARM之
STM32
完全学习》是《朱有鹏老师单片机完全学习系列课程》的第3部分,本课程详细介绍了
STM32
学习的各种
问题
,包括:数据手册、时钟系统、电源系统、
MDK
4和
MDK
5两个版本的开发软件使用、JLINK&...
【
STM32
】关于
MDK
编译
过程速度过慢
在进行HAL或者标准库开发的过程中,由于工程中添加了大量的库文件,导致在全
编译
过程中,系统cpu占用过高,而且
编译
速度巨慢 以下为添加少量的库文件情况下的
编译
结果 为了加快
编译
速度,将设置中的输出选项中 browse information取消勾选 现在来看一下全
编译
的速度 快了不只是一点半点! 但是,这时候的函数定义的快速定位功能就不能再使用了 此时会出现警告 如果想使用这个功能,请打开browse information然后重新
编译
。 所谓有失必有得,不...
STM32
MDK
编译
后会卡几秒,终于找到原因了
昨天
MDK
在
编译
完成后,忽然会卡几秒,起初以为是工程太大或者其他新软件不兼容导致,后来逐一排查,发现并不是! 网上查阅资料,发现是JLINK搞的鬼! 在
MDK
工程文件下,找到“JLinkLog.txt”,删除它! 然后重新
编译
,解决
问题
! 原因可能是JLINK下载次数太多,塞住了! ...
让Keil
MDK
将
STM32
F103的程序
编译
到RAM中运行
正常情况下
STM32
的代码经过
MDK
编译
之后是放在FLASH中的,有的时候需要
编译
到RAM中去运行。在网上找了很多
MDK
怎么把
STM32
的代码
编译
到RAM中运行,发现很多朋友都提到要修改项目的 .sct文件,就是下面这个 我折腾了之后发现如果只在这个窗口将IROM的地址改到RAM中也是可以的。这里我用的是正点原子的Mini板子,将RAM一分为二,一半做RAM一半存代码 需要注意的是,如...
stm32
编译
过程
在学习c语言时我们都知道,我们编写的c语言程序在
编译
的时候有4个步骤,即 预处理、
编译
、汇编、链接。 预处理就是将代码中的宏定义 和头文件进行展开, 生成.i文件
编译
就是根据不同的
编译
参数对程序进行优化,将源文件变成汇编代码,生成.s文件 汇编即将
编译
生成的汇编代码进一步生成目标代码,即.o文件 链接就是将生成的.o文件和其他一些相关的系统提供的.o文件以及库文件链接起来生成可执行文件。 我们编写的
stm32
程序都是c语言编写的,因此他们的
编译
过程和c语言差不多。 keil在对
stm32
代码进行
编译
时使用
硬件设计
6,125
社区成员
11,293
社区内容
发帖
与我相关
我的任务
硬件设计
硬件/嵌入开发 硬件设计
复制链接
扫一扫
分享
社区描述
硬件/嵌入开发 硬件设计
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章